Cutaneous horns most often occur in adults, usually elderly, fair-skinned individuals with a history of significant sun exposure. INTRODUCTION The term cutaneous horn, also known as cornu cutaneum, is a descriptive designation for a protuberant projection of packed keratin that resembles an animal horn.It is more common in elderly individuals, but can be seen in young adults as well. In patients with squamous cell carcinoma or basal cell carcinoma, follow-up examinations to screen for a recurrence or a new primary are recommended for the first 3 years after diagnosis. Cutaneous horns, also known by the Latin name cornu cutaneum, are unusual keratinous skin tumors with the appearance of horns, or sometimes of wood or coral.
